Index: crypto/kerberosIV/lib/krb/kdc_reply.c
===================================================================
RCS file: /mnt/ncvs/src/crypto/kerberosIV/lib/krb/kdc_reply.c,v
retrieving revision 1.1.1.1.4.1
retrieving revision 1.1.1.1.4.2
diff -u -u -r1.1.1.1.4.1 -r1.1.1.1.4.2
--- crypto/kerberosIV/lib/krb/kdc_reply.c 2000/07/04 15:04:26 1.1.1.1.4.1
+++ crypto/kerberosIV/lib/krb/kdc_reply.c 2000/12/15 03:02:19 1.1.1.1.4.2
@@ -121,6 +121,9 @@
p += krb_get_int(p, &exp_date, 4, little_endian);
p++; /* master key version number */
p += krb_get_int(p, &clen, 2, little_endian);
+ if (reply->length - (p - reply->dat) < clen)
+ return INTK_PROT;
+
cip->length = clen;
memcpy(cip->dat, p, clen);
p += clen;

Index: crypto/telnet/telnetd/sys_term.c
===================================================================
RCS file: /home/ncvs/src/crypto/telnet/telnetd/sys_term.c,v
retrieving revision 1.5.2.2
retrieving revision 1.5.2.3
diff -u -r1.5.2.2 -r1.5.2.3
--- crypto/telnet/telnetd/sys_term.c 1999/08/29 16:18:10 1.5.2.2
+++ crypto/telnet/telnetd/sys_term.c 2000/12/15 03:00:11 1.5.2.3
@@ -1839,27 +1839,48 @@
/*
* scrub_env()
*
- * Remove a few things from the environment that
- * don't need to be there.
+ * We only accept the environment variables listed below.
*/
void
scrub_env()
{
- register char **cpp, **cpp2;
+ static const char *reject[] = {
+ "TERMCAP=/",
+ NULL
+ };
- for (cpp2 = cpp = environ; *cpp; cpp++) {
-#ifdef __FreeBSD__
- if (strncmp(*cpp, "LD_LIBRARY_PATH=", 16) &&
- strncmp(*cpp, "LD_PRELOAD=", 11) &&
-#else
- if (strncmp(*cpp, "LD_", 3) &&
- strncmp(*cpp, "_RLD_", 5) &&
- strncmp(*cpp, "LIBPATH=", 8) &&
-#endif
- strncmp(*cpp, "IFS=", 4))
- *cpp2++ = *cpp;
- }
- *cpp2 = 0;
+ static const char *accept[] = {
+ "XAUTH=", "XAUTHORITY=", "DISPLAY=",
+ "TERM=",
+ "EDITOR=",
+ "PAGER=",
+ "LOGNAME=",
+ "POSIXLY_CORRECT=",
+ "PRINTER=",
+ NULL
+ };
+
+ char **cpp, **cpp2;
+ const char **p;
+
+ for (cpp2 = cpp = environ; *cpp; cpp++) {
+ int reject_it = 0;
+
+ for(p = reject; *p; p++)
+ if(strncmp(*cpp, *p, strlen(*p)) == 0) {
+ reject_it = 1;
+ break;
+ }
+ if (reject_it)
+ continue;
+
+ for(p = accept; *p; p++)
+ if(strncmp(*cpp, *p, strlen(*p)) == 0)
+ break;
+ if(*p != NULL)
+ *cpp2++ = *cpp;
+ }
+ *cpp2 = NULL;
}
